公司内部搭建DokuWiki百科网站,并公网远程访问

何小姐原本在财务部门,对财务部门的流程很熟悉,但最近申请调职到销售部,很多流程两眼一抹黑,不过好在公司使用cpolar+DokuWiki建立了公司知识库,让何小姐很快上手销售工作。现在就让我们看看,这个帮了何小姐大忙的公司百科如何搭建吧。

要搭建公司百科,自然需要对应的百科网站,何小姐的公司选用DokuWiki这一网页程序;为了让DokuWiki能正常运行,需要用PHPStudy建立起一个合适的运行环境;而公司百科网站则以DokuWiki为主干;而内网穿透软件,则可以使用cpolar。这几个软件的下载地址如下:

其中,cpolar和PHPStudy是独立软件,可以直接双击安装程序进行安装。

而DokuWiki是网页程序,必须通过PHPStudy构建的网页运行环境才能安装。因此在安装完cpolar和PHPStudy后,需要先为DokuWiki构建一个安装环境,即安装好php、MySQL、FileZilla、Nginx等软件,并配置好数据库、网站程序位置、FTP服务器和网页输出端口等信息。

接着,用PHPStudy构建好的环境打开DokuWiki网页,安装网页程序。在网页安装完成后,就能在本地电脑和局域网内打开DokuWiki网页。

虽然在本地安装好了DokuWiki,但如果想要在公司局域网以外的地方访问公司的DokuWiki,还需要使用cpolar进行内网穿透,建立一条能够连接内网网页的数据隧道才行。

要配置这条隧道,需要从cpolar云端和cpolar本地端两个方向进行设置。首先登录cpolar云端,在“仪表盘”页面点击“预留”,找到“保留二级子域名”栏位(保留二级子域名为VIP功能,需要升级至基础版或以上)。设置好打算保留的二级子域名相关信息,包括地区、二级域名和描述后,点击右侧的“保留”按钮,固定该二级子域名的数据隧道。

接着返回本地电脑的cpolar客户端,在cpolar客户端,同样需要通过进行几项设置,将云端保留的二级子域名隧道与本地DokuWiki网页连接起来。而这些设置,都在“隧道管理”项下的“创建隧道”页面进行。需要设置的内容包括“隧道名称”、“协议”、“本地地址”、“域名类型”、“Sub domain”和“地区”几项。完成上述设置后,就可以点击“创建”,完成cpolar云端保留的二级域名隧道和本地DokuWiki网页的连接。

此时,就可以通过“状态”项下的“在线隧道列表”页面,获得本地DokuWiki的公共互联网地址,让公司同事都能在公共互联网,通过cpolar创建的内网穿透数据隧道,访问到公司的百科知识网站。而各部门人员也可以将自己部门的知识,通过DokuWiki网页发布,让更多部门同事获益(如果您想获得更详细的DokuWiki网站搭建方法,请参见系列文章《用cpolar发布本地的论坛网站》)。

当然,cpolar也可以使用购买的自定义域名和安全证书,在cpolar客户端设置自定义域名或使用https协议,让公司DokuWiki网站域名变得更易记忆和安全。使用cpolar发布本地DokuWiki网站,只是cpolar内网穿透功能的应用场景之一。

猜你喜欢

转载自blog.csdn.net/CpolarLisa/article/details/127656017